What is kneel down?

to go down into, or stay in, a position where one or both knees are on the ground: She knelt (down) beside the child. He knelt in front of the altar and prayed.

What is the past tense of kneel?

Kneeled
​​Kneeled and knelt are interchangeable. Knelt is more common in British English than in American English.

What is keep at bay?

Definition of at bay

: in the position of being unable to move closer while attacking or trying to approach someone —used with keep or hold The soldiers kept the attackers at bay. —often used figuratively The doctors have been able to keep her illness at bay for several months.

What does sit on your laurels mean?

: to be satisfied with past success and do nothing to achieve further success.
